I am so looking for that hunger control! I am filled at 6.85 in my 10 band and my PA thinks I am at the high end of fills. I had an upper GI done this past week and have another appt set for 3 weeks from now. The dr said I can get another fill, but have to wait since my last one was 2 weeks ago. I still get hungry within 2 or 2.5 hours. This morning I had 1 whole egg, 2 egg whites, 1/4 ounce chedder cheese and half an english muffin. I would think that this amount of food should hold me over 4 hours. My stomach will growl loudly by 2.5 hours later. I have had a total of 11 fills and 2 slight unfills. I am 13 months out and down 84 pounds which I am very happy with.

I guess I am just tired of dealing with hunger and the stomach growls because for my whole life I had never let myself get to this point. I read your blog and it gives me hope that I will reach a good spot. I see you have more in your band than I do.I know that everyone is different and I think I may be the person who needs more too. Sometimes it just frustrates me that the PA thinks that I don't need any more fills. This next visit I am seeing the dr!

I eat plenty of Protein too, so what the heck? There was one day I truely thought I was finally in the greenzone. Had my usualy Breakfast and wasn't even hungry until lunch. I was so happy! Had some Tomato Soup for lunch and it started going down slow. That's when I knew something wasn't right. I was driving home from work and had to spit up a couple of times. I made a beeline for the dr's office and had the .4 removed that was put in the week before. I know it was my fault for pushing the limits on what I eat after a fill. I usually stick to Soup for lunch only and dinner eat what I would normally eat. The past 2 fills I had 2 day of liquid followed by a 3rd day of soft foods and I haven't had anything get stuck since then.
